My pet load for a Swiss 06/29 is :
bullet : H&N .311 RN HS 86 grain
primer : Winchester small pistol
powder : Vectan BA-9 : 5,2 grain
Vo (13 measures) = 174,7 m/s and a standerd deviation of 1,21%

I use 93gr, either jacketed or "ramate" (copper coated), so my load is slightly lighter: I use N340, 4.78gr (0.31g). As you know, N340 is a good bit milder than BA9. No problem with ejection and very good accuracy.
